If the person to whom a writ is directed cannot be found or refuses admittance to the sheriff, the writ may be served by:(1) leaving the writ at the residence of the person to whom the writ is directed; or(2) affixing the writ on some conspicuous place, either at the person’s dwelling house or where the party is confined or under restraint.[Pre-1998 Recodification Citation: 34-1-57-8.]As added by P.L.1-1998, SEC.21.
